Contractors visiting the Halverton Mills site should note that the bike cage sits behind the south parking gates and is accessible only between 06:00 and 20:00. Vehicles must approach the gates slowly, as the barrier sensors are calibrated for low speeds. Do not tailgate another vehicle through, as the gate will fault and lock. To operate both the gates and the cage door, enter the code below.

staff pass of yaweg-bahof = bdg-L-67

Subject: DR drill Thursday — turnstile counter failover

Welcome aboard. This Thursday we're running the disaster-recovery drill for the Millbrook Arena turnstile counter. You'll fail over the count aggregator to the standby node and confirm gate totals match. If the standby's config store is still sealed when you start, unseal it with the recovery passphrase below.

strongbox words: oliael-gilax-lamael

# Document Transport — Uniforms at the New Hollybrook Depot

Quick note for everyone starting runs out of Hollybrook: the new depot uses the grey Fernway Couriers uniform, not the old blue one. Please make sure drivers collect theirs from the kit room before their first shift, since reception at client sites won't buzz in anyone in the old colours. Badges clip on the left pocket, same as always. The confidential courier hand-over instruction is below.

drop instructions, hahip-badug: the quenox ralath courier leaves the kaseth fraiel rusiel tameth belys istdor ralion giliel ledger at gate 7830 under passcode 165413

**Leadership Review Briefing — Q2 Cash-Flow Forecast**

Prepared for branch managers ahead of the Ostrand leadership review. The Q2 forecast shows receivables tightening in April, easing by June as Brindlevale contract payments land. Operating cash remains positive throughout, though with thinner margins than Q1. Branches should defer discretionary purchases until the mid-quarter checkpoint. Assumptions behind the seasonal adjustment are explained in the note below.

board note of kafof-yahag: Druaelox Foods plans to raise the Holwyn list price by 35 percent in July.